Sining Filipina National Art Competition now open for entries until January 31, 2024

In a celebration of art, women empowerment, and the boundless creativity of Filipina artists, BDO Unibank, Inc. and SM Supermalls, in collaboration with the Zonta Club of Makati and Environs, proudly announce the launch of the first-ever all-female national art competition in the Philippines – Sining Filipina.

Entries for Sining Filipina, the pioneering all-female national art competition in the Philippines, are being accepted until January 31, 2024.

This groundbreaking competition aims to provide a platform for Filipinas to express their artistic talents, promoting them as originators of art and empowering them in the creative realm. With both Figurative and Non-Figurative categories, Sining Filipina invites participants to showcase their unique perspectives on the contemporary woman.

Contestants should submit original artworks, entirely conceptualized and executed by themselves, until the deadline on January 31, 2024. The competition offers a generous cash prize of up to P250,000 for the First Place Winner, providing not only recognition but also a significant boost to their artistic journey.

SM Supermalls unveils its largest solar panel system, scales up sustainability in Santa Rosa, Laguna

SM Supermalls has recently unveiled the company’s largest self-used rooftop solar photovoltaic (PV) system to date at SM City in Santa Rosa, Laguna, installed across over 2 hectares of the mall’s building. With this recent milestone of scaling the company’s efforts towards energy efficiency, SM Prime reaffirms its commitment towards building for a sustainable future as it progresses towards its Net-Zero Ambition by 2040. The largest solar panel system of SM Supermalls in SM City Santa Rosa has recently received a Certificate of Compliance by the Energy Regulatory Commission.   Doubling down on energy efficiency The solar PV system at SM City Santa Rosa which has recently received the Certificate of Compliance (COC) from the Energy Regulatory Commission (ERC) is composed of 5,772 panels at 3.088 MWp capacity and has an annual solar energy production of up to 4.292GWh.
